Kender vampires, as their name suggests, are vampiric undead that were once living kender. They share certain characteristics with "normal" vampire spawn, including the inability to create more of their kind. These vile undead were created by cruel magical experimentation that left them bound to the will and domain of their creator. Kender vampires despise their creators, but the twisted magic that created them makes them unable to rebel or act in any way contrary to their masters' interests.

Kender vampires are the same size and weight they were when alive. An average kender vampire stands 3 foot 7 inches tall and weighs 75 pounds, they can range from 3 to 4 feet in height and usually weigh between 55 and 100 pounds.
